At present, the issue of training specialists who possess project-based approaches to professional activity is becoming increasingly relevant in the country. Education has entered an era in which the key factor of a specialist’s professional viability is not only the acquisition of knowledge, but also the ability to design educational processes based on data, technologies, and artificial intelligence. This article considers the psychological and pedagogical conditions for forming project competence among students of pedagogical higher education institutions in the context of integrating the project-research activities of future specialists using artificial intelligence. The mechanisms for integrating artificial intelligence tools into the educational process are revealed in order to develop students’ skills in analyzing, modeling, and implementing pedagogical projects. The study substantiates the need to address this problem due to the following factors: first, all spheres of modern society, under conditions of a high level of project-organizational culture, presuppose the development and implementation of projects—in the production of material values, culture, science, and others. Special attention is paid to the formation of a research and reflective culture in the future teacher, as well as the ability to use artificial intelligence as a means to increase the effectiveness of creative and project activities.
The article substantiates the need to revise traditional teaching methods and transition from knowledge transmission to creating an environment for self-design and intellectual interaction between humans and machines. Since the article is devoted to one of the significant problems of forming cognitive competence, it provides justification for the research activity of future specialists and also describes the experience of organizing students’ project activities based on artificial intelligence.
The article analyzes the potential possibilities of applying neural network–based artificial intelligence as a means of forming universal and general professional competencies among students of pedagogical higher education institutions in the course of educational-research and project activities. The relevance of introducing artificial intelligence into the professional training of future teachers is justified, and its influence on the development of competencies stipulated by the State Educational Standard of the Republic of Kazakhstan in the field of artificial intelligence is analyzed. Based on differentiating the stages of project-research activity, the functions of artificial intelligence that are expedient for use are identified, and the degree of their application is established from the perspective of competency formation. The results of an expert assessment are presented, demonstrating that artificial intelligence is capable of efficiently performing routine everyday tasks, freeing up time for creative and analytical work.
